Gömülü Sistemler: Denetleyici Tabanlı Tasarım İlkeleri
Bu yazı HasCoding Ai tarafından 26.04.2024 tarih ve 13:53 saatinde Donanım kategorisine yazıldı. Gömülü Sistemler: Denetleyici Tabanlı Tasarım İlkeleri
makale içerik
Gömülü Sistemler: Denetleyici Tabanlı Tasarım İlkeleri
Gömülü sistemler, belirli bir işlevi yerine getirmek için özel olarak tasarlanmış bilgisayar sistemleridir ve tipik olarak gerçek zamanlı bilgi işleme, düşük güç tüketimi ve güvenilirlik gereksinimlerine sahiptir. Bu sistemler, endüstriyel otomasyon, otomotiv endüstrisi, telekomünikasyon ve sağlık ekipmanları gibi çeşitli uygulamalarda yaygın olarak kullanılmaktadır.
Gömülü sistemlerin tasarımı, denetleyici tabanlı yaklaşımı gerektirmektedir. Denetleyiciler, belirli bir görevi yerine getirmek için tasarlanmış özel amaçlı entegre devrelerdir. Gömülü sistem tasarımında denetleyiciler, girişleri almak, bunları işlemek ve çıkışları kontrol etmekten sorumludur.
Denetleyici tabanlı gömülen sistemlerin tasarımı, aşağıdaki temel ilkeleri izler:
- Gerçek Zamanlı İşleme: Gömülü sistemler, gerçek zamanlı olarak veri işlemek zorundadır, yani girdi alınması ve çıkış üretilmesi arasında belirli bir zaman sınırı olmalıdır.
- Düşük Güç Tüketimi: Gömülü sistemler genellikle pille çalıştırılır veya enerji açısından kısıtlı ortamlarda kullanılır. Bu nedenle, düşük güç tüketimi sağlamak önemlidir.
- Güvenilirlik: Gömülü sistemler, genellikle kritik uygulamalarda kullanılır ve arızalanmaları ciddi sonuçlara yol açabilir. Bu nedenle, yüksek güvenilirlik sağlamak esastır.
- Maliyet Etkinliği: Gömülü sistemler, genellikle büyük miktarlarda üretilir. Bu nedenle, toplam sahip olma maliyetini düşürmek için maliyet etkinliği sağlamak önemlidir.
Denetleyici tabanlı gömülen sistemlerin tasarımında, uygun denetleyiciyi seçmek, donanım ve yazılım kaynaklarını verimli bir şekilde tahsis etmek ve sistemi test etmek için sağlam test metodolojileri kullanmak gibi ek hususlar da dikkate alınmalıdır.
Denetleyici tabanlı gömülen sistemler, modern teknoloji dünyasında kritik bir rol oynamaktadır. Gerçek zamanlı bilgi işleme, düşük güç tüketimi ve güvenilirlik gereksinimlerini karşılayarak, endüstriyel otomasyon, otomotiv endüstrisi ve sağlık ekipmanları gibi çeşitli uygulamalarda yenilikleri ve gelişmeleri mümkün kılmaktadır.